Dizzain’s own website does not publish fixed packages or plan prices; it routes buyers to a quote request / start-a-project flow, which indicates custom scoping. The clearest public numbers come from third-party directories: Clutch lists a $50,000+ minimum project size and $50–$99/hr average hourly rate, while DesignRush lists a lower minimal budget band of $10,000–$25,000 and an $85/hr average rate; GoodFirms also lists $50–$99/hr. Because these directory figures are estimates/listing data rather than a price sheet published by Dizzain itself, buyers should treat them as market-facing benchmarks, not guaranteed quotes.

Process

How Dizzain.com actually works, reconstructed from customer reviews and third-party write-ups.

A Dizzain engagement typically starts with the team learning the client’s business and goals, then turning that into a structured plan, designs or campaign assets, and an execution cadence managed through shared tools and recurring meetings. From there, they deliver work iteratively, gather client feedback, report performance regularly, and continue with optimization or post-launch support.

  1. 1

    Align on goals and understand the business

    Clients describe Dizzain taking time up front to understand what the company does, how it goes to market, and what problem needs to be solved. On Dizzain’s own service pages, this corresponds to developing a deep understanding of goals and objectives and doing market or competitor research before moving forward.

  2. 2

    Build a project plan and working cadence

    Before and at the start of delivery, Dizzain appears to set up a structured plan and communication rhythm. Review evidence says they provide a detailed project plan or Gantt for tight timelines, manage work in monday.com or project tickets, and run recurring weekly calls or standups over tools like Slack, Zoom, Google Meet, email, and phone.

  3. 3

    Create strategy, concepts, and initial deliverables

    Once aligned, Dizzain translates goals into strategy and early deliverables: for marketing clients that includes campaign strategy, ad copy, creative, and measurement setup; for product or web work it includes concept development, wireframes, user flows, mockups, and options for branding or layouts. Their own pages describe strategy planning, roadmap creation, UX prototyping, UI design, and marketing strategy development.

  4. 4

    Iterate with client feedback and reviews

    Work is not delivered as a one-shot handoff; clients describe active feedback and iteration. Reviews mention time for feedback on ad copy and creative, weekly reviews of what is and is not working, quick implementation of requested changes, and a period of ironing out design, UI, and testing with stakeholder input.

  5. 5

    Execute build or launch campaigns

    After strategy and review cycles, Dizzain executes the actual work: developing websites or product features, creating new pages and experiences, launching ads, or implementing the agreed marketing program. Their site says engineers work in parallel with marketers and designers, and clients say Dizzain generally delivers what they said they would, when they would.

  6. 6

    Report results and optimize continuously

    A consistent part of the engagement is recurring reporting and optimization. Clients mention weekly reporting, campaign performance reports with analysis and recommendations, discussions of results and plans for the upcoming week, and ongoing optimization experiments; Dizzain’s own growth-marketing page also emphasizes tracking metrics, analytics setup, testing, and monthly reporting for paid ads.

  7. 7

    Support post-launch growth or maintenance

    Engagements often continue after launch rather than ending at go-live. Reviews mention post-launch maintenance for websites and end-of-cycle reviews and planning for the next cycle, while Dizzain’s site describes growth marketing after MVP launch and ongoing product development as feedback comes in.

Reviews

Dizzain has a clearly matched third-party review presence on Clutch and BBB, based on profiles tied to Dizzain/Dizzain, Inc and the dizzain.com website. Its visible review reputation is strong on Clutch with a 4.9/5 average across 38 reviews, while BBB shows a business profile with an A+ rating, not accredited status, and 0 complaints; I did not locate confirmed listings for this specific company on G2, Trustpilot, Google, or Capterra from search results.
